LTED 3813
Writing Development and Instruction in Early Childhood-Grade 6. (3-0) 3 Credit Hours
University of Texas at San Antonio · UGRD · Fall 2026
Catalog description
Prerequisite: Admission to the Teacher Certification Program and completion of CI 4353 , CI 4403 , LTED 4503 , and CI 4611 . Corequisites: For EC-6 Core Subjects: Clinical Year Semester 2 course: CI 4303 . Examines the developmental nature of writing and contextual factors that impact development. Focuses on theories of writing development, including the nature of written language, the writing process, and writing to learn (within various disciplines) for monolingual and multilingual children. Field experience required. This course must be completed with a grade of "B-" or better. Generally offered: Fall, Spring. Course Fee: LRH1 $20.54; STSH $30.81; DL01 $75.
